Text

The Legislature hereby finds and declares that in order to protect the health and safety of elders in care at residential care facilities for the elderly, appropriate oversight and regulation of residential care facilities for the elderly requires regular, periodic inspections of these facilities in addition to investigations in response to complaints. It is the intent of the Legislature to increase the frequency of unannounced inspections pursuant to Section 1569.33.
